1. Tromsø city center Urban Floating experience

Tromsø city center Urban Floating experience

At number 1, the Urban Floating experience ranks high thanks to its unique mix of adventure and tranquility. For around $93, you’ll don a rescue suit and float in the Barents Sea, right in Tromso’s harbor—an activity that’s as thrilling as it is calming. Reviews highlight how calming and playful floating can be, with visitors describing it as an “incredibly calming” experience that’s also fun and adrenaline-inducing. The activity lasts about 2 hours, including safety briefings, floating time, and a warm coffee break. This experience is perfect for those seeking a novel Arctic adventure that’s accessible regardless of fitness level. It also checks off a bucket list item by floating under the midnight sun or northern lights, depending on the season. 3. Tromsø: Explore The City And a Guided Tour Of PolarMuseum!

TROMSØ: Explore The City And a Guided Tour Of PolarMuseum!

At number 3, the Explore the City and Polar Museum for $56 provides a rich dive into Tromso’s polar expedition history. The tour includes a visit to the Polar Museum, where engaging stories about Arctic explorers and Norwegian fishing traditions are brought to life by your guide. The highlight is learning about Tromso’s maritime past and exploring historic sites in the city center. Guests rave about the guide’s storytelling and the museum’s captivating exhibits. The 2-hour experience is suitable for those curious about polar adventures or Norwegian culture. It’s a great value, combining history with local flavor. 4. Essential Tromso Historical City Walk

For around $39.64, the Essential Tromso Historical City Walk offers a 2.5-hour deep dive into Tromso’s medieval roots, vibrant marketplace, and fisherman monuments. Led by a local guide, you’ll visit the Polar Museum (currently closed in 2018 but replaced with other sites), walk through historic districts, and learn about polar hunters and explorers. The tour also includes a visit to the most authentic Norwegian pub, giving you a taste of local microbrews. Reviewers appreciate the guide’s local knowledge and the well-paced itinerary, making it perfect for budget-conscious travelers who want an authentic culture.
